Louis Percy (born 15 September 1872, date of death unknown) was a French sport shooter who competed in the 1912 Summer Olympics.[1]
He was born in Lorquin.
In 1912, at the Stockholm Games, he participated in the following events:[2]
- team free rifle – fourth place
- team rifle – fifth place
- 600 metre free rifle – 20th place
- 300 metre military rifle, three positions – 23rd place
- 300 metre free rifle, three positions – 44th place
Percy was a resistance member during World War II.[3]
